- stevesk@cvs.openbsd.org 2001/05/19 19:43:57
     [misc.c misc.h servconf.c sshd.8 sshd.c]
     sshd command-line arguments and configuration file options that
     specify time may be expressed using a sequence of the form:
     time[qualifier], where time is a positive integer value and qualifier
     is one of the following:
         <none>,s,m,h,d,w
     Examples:
         600     600 seconds (10 minutes)
         10m     10 minutes
         1h30m   1 hour 30 minutes (90 minutes)
     ok markus@
